Mystic’s Greenmanville Avenue is best known for the seaport museum crowds it draws, but a few doors down at number 22, Pennywise Consignment has spent decades quietly building a different kind of destination: a resale shop for designer clothing, handbags, jewelry, and accessories aimed at both women and men. The shop has been operating since 1988, giving it a run of nearly four decades in the pre-owned designer market, well before resale fashion became the mainstream trend it is today. That longevity is unusual for a consignment business, a category where storefronts tend to turn over every few years, and it points to a shop that has kept its sourcing and pricing dialed in through changing fashion cycles.
Pennywise deals specifically in current and recent styles from recognizable labels rather than general secondhand clothing, positioning itself closer to a curated resale boutique than a broad thrift store. The consignment side of the business runs on an appointment basis, with sellers able to book, reschedule, or check on the status of their consigned items directly through the shop’s website. That structure gives the store more control over what reaches the floor, which in turn supports its focus on current styles and recognizable brands rather than a grab-bag of donated goods.
